#include <gtest/gtest.h>
#define USING_LOG_PREFIX SERVER
#define protected public
#define private public
#include "rootserver/ddl_task/ob_ddl_task.h"
#define LOG_FILE_PATH "./test_ddl_task_struct.log"
namespace oceanbase
{
namespace unittest
{
using namespace oceanbase::common;
using namespace oceanbase::storage;
using namespace oceanbase::rootserver;
#define ASSERT_SUCC(expr) ASSERT_EQ(OB_SUCCESS, (expr))
TEST(test_ddl_task_struct, ddl_slice_info)
{
// 1. default construct
ObDDLSliceInfo slice_info;
ASSERT_FALSE(slice_info.is_valid());
// 2. push back an tablet range
sql::ObPxTabletRange tablet_range;
tablet_range.tablet_id_ = 0;
ASSERT_SUCC(slice_info.part_ranges_.push_back(tablet_range));
ASSERT_TRUE(slice_info.is_valid());
// 3. test assign
ObDDLSliceInfo assign_slice_info;
tablet_range.tablet_id_ = 1;
sql::ObPxTabletRange::DatumKey endkey;
char test_string[32] = { 0 };
const char *hello_str = "hello oceanbase";
memcpy(test_string, hello_str, strlen(hello_str));
ASSERT_SUCC(endkey.prepare_allocate(2));
char datum_buffer[16] = { 0 };
endkey.at(0).ptr_ = datum_buffer;
endkey.at(0).set_int(100);
endkey.at(1).ptr_ = datum_buffer + 8;
endkey.at(1).set_string(test_string, sizeof(test_string));
ASSERT_SUCC(tablet_range.range_cut_.push_back(endkey));
ASSERT_SUCC(slice_info.part_ranges_.push_back(tablet_range));
ASSERT_SUCC(assign_slice_info.assign(slice_info));
ASSERT_TRUE(assign_slice_info.part_ranges_.count() == 2);
// 4. test deep copy
ObDDLSliceInfo deep_copied_slice_info;
ObArenaAllocator arena;
ASSERT_SUCC(deep_copied_slice_info.deep_copy(slice_info, arena));
ASSERT_TRUE(assign_slice_info.part_ranges_.count() == 2);
memset(test_string, 0, sizeof(test_string));
LOG_INFO("after deep copy", K(slice_info), K(deep_copied_slice_info), K(assign_slice_info));
ASSERT_EQ(0, strcmp(deep_copied_slice_info.part_ranges_.at(1).range_cut_.at(0).at(1).get_string().ptr(), hello_str));
ASSERT_NE(0, strcmp( assign_slice_info.part_ranges_.at(1).range_cut_.at(0).at(1).get_string().ptr(), hello_str));
// 5. reset
slice_info.reset();
ASSERT_FALSE(slice_info.is_valid());
}
}
}
int main(int argc, char **argv)
{
system("rm -rf " LOG_FILE_PATH "*");
oceanbase::common::ObLogger::get_logger().set_log_level("WDIAG");
oceanbase::common::ObLogger::get_logger().set_file_name(LOG_FILE_PATH, true);
testing::InitGoogleTest(&argc, argv);
return RUN_ALL_TESTS();
}
